We are looking for a talented and creative Graphic Designer to join our team and lead high-end visual design projects across multiple platforms. The successful candidate will be responsible for developing branding materials, digital content, and marketing assets that reflect our brand identity and engage our audiences effectively.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Create high-quality graphic designs for digital and print media, including websites, social media, advertising, packaging, and presentations.
  • Develop and maintain consistent brand visual identity across all platforms.
  • Work closely with marketing, product, and content teams to understand creative needs and deliver impactful solutions.
  • Present design concepts to stakeholders and iterate based on feedback.
  • Manage multiple design projects from concept to completion under tight deadlines.
  • Stay up to date with industry trends, tools, and best practices in visual design, typography, and digital media.

Required Skills and Experience:

  • A minimum of 5 years of professional experience as a graphic designer or in a similar creative role.
  • Proficiency in Adobe Creative Suite (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ign, After Effects, etc.).
  • Strong understanding of layout, typography, colour theory, and visual hierarchy.
  • Experience designing for both print and digital platforms.
  • Ability to work independently as well as in collaboration with cross-functional teams.
  • Excellent attention to detail and time management skills.

Desirable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Graphic Design, Visual Communication, Art & Design, or a related field.
  • Experience with motion graphics, UX/UI design, or web design tools (e.g., Figma, Sketch, XD).
  • Portfolio showcasing a variety of high-quality design work.
  • Experience working in high-end agencies or multinational creative environment.
